Injector problem on a Renault Clio Williams: causes and consequences
Lack of power or acceleration
If this Renault Clio Williams loses power, or has acceleration holes, it is probably linked to the injector. It remains possible that it is dirty due to deposits. It is for this reason that it is useful to use a quality fuel. Make a descaling will be much cheaper than having the system changed.
Fuel smell
In the event that fuel effluxes are felt, it must certainly come from a fuite . If so, avoid taking a ride with the Renault Clio Williams. Fuel leaks are infrequent, however, rather serious. So go to your garage, the latter will know what to do. If it is a joint, you will be able to make a repair. Hopefully the injector is not completely broken.
Engine runs but does not start
The problem does not necessarily come from the injector. The causes can be diverse. If however you ever feel certain that the injector is involved, it is probably due to the injection pump . This may be seized or contain a leak. Note that changing the injection pump of this Renault Clio Williams is rather expensive, so it is essential to correctly distinguish the problem.
